What is the difference between Commission Pulp Paper Process Engineer vs Pulp and Paper Process Technician?

AspectCommission Pulp Paper Process EngineerPulp and Paper Process Technician
CredentialsBachelor's degree in Chemical, Mechanical, or Paper EngineeringTechnical diploma or associate degree in pulp and paper technology
Work EnvironmentDesign, commissioning, and troubleshooting of pulp and paper production processesOperating, monitoring, and maintaining paper mill equipment
Industry UsageInvolved in process optimization and project startup phasesDay-to-day plant operations and equipment maintenance

The Commission Pulp Paper Process Engineer focuses on process design, commissioning, and optimization during project startup, requiring engineering credentials. In contrast, the Pulp and Paper Process Technician handles routine operations and maintenance, typically with technical diplomas. Both roles are essential in the pulp and paper industry but differ in responsibilities and qualifications.

Job description

Join Valmet's team of experts as a Field Services Engineer

Valmet is where the best talent comes together to produce world-class solutions. We're hiring Field Services professionals to support the installation and maintenance of large-scale manufacturing equipment run by our customers. If you are technically inclined, willing to travel and motivated to take the lead on projects at customer sites then this role is for you.

The candidate in this position will perform process and field services for a wide variety of Pulp & Energy Solutions equipment and products found in a Pulp & Paper mill.

  • Start-ups, commissioning services
  • Inspections and condition assessments
  • Maintenance and Service Agreements
  • Tune-ups (process & emissions)
  • Troubleshooting
  • Outage planning and execution.
  • Construction advising on rebuild/upgrade & capital projects.
  • Emergency assistance and root cause analysis.
  • Other services as directed (O&M procedure development, data monitoring & reporting, etc.).
  • Prepare and submit detailed service reports as directed in a timely manner.
  • Work in team environment with Field Service Engineers, Product Engineers and Sales personnel.
  • Develop relationships with key customers and conduct service sales visits.
  • You'll work independently, therefore, you must demonstrate strong facilitation and problem-solving skills.
  • Provide hands-on supervision of pulp & paper equipment maintenance, repair, rebuild, troubleshooting and installation at customer sites.
  • In collaboration with engineering and sales personnel you will work on diagnosing and providing technical solutions to our customers during scheduled and emergency service shutdowns.
  • This position requires at least 70% of travel time.

This is a remote regional position.

QUALIFICATIONS: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Mechanical Engineering, Construction Engineering Technology, Mechanical Engineering Technology; minimum of five years of related hands-on mechanical experience in roles like maintenance mechanic, mechanical construction foreman or technician.
  • Working knowledge of electronics, hydraulics, pneumatics, welding, rigging, pipefitting, millwrighting and machining preferred. Requires the ability to read blueprints and diagrams.
  • Must be able to oversee projects and manage all aspects of leading a sub-contractor crew.
  • Ability to travel by air or automobile up to 200 days a year. Mostly domestically, sometimes internationally.

What you'll need:

We're looking for individuals who are self-motivated and enjoy learning new things. Strong mechanical aptitude; hydraulic and pneumatic background a plus; good communication and organizational skills required, along with strong PC skills.
